How many years does it take to be a hacker?

To fully develop your ethical hacking skills, it can take anywhere from 18 months to six years. It will take you longer if you start with no relevant hacking or coding skills. If you already know how to code, however, you can finish the CEH online training and test in as little as five days.

How many years do hackers get?

According to the California Penal Code, computer hacking is a misdemeanor offense that is punishable by up to one year in county jail. However, if the computer hacking caused over $950 in damages, then it is considered a felony offense and is punishable by up to three years in state prison.

Are hackers well paid?

As of Mar 1, 2023, the average monthly pay for a Hacker in the United States is $7,098 a month. While ZipRecruiter is seeing monthly salaries as high as $13,875 and as low as $1,500, the majority of Hacker salaries currently range between $4,166 (25th percentile) to $9,750 (75th percentile) across the United States.

What do hackers want when they hack?

Stolen personal information is fuel for identity theft

Many online services require users to fill in personal details such as full name, home address and credit card number. Criminals steal this data from online accounts to commit identity theft, such as using the victim's credit card or taking loans in their name.

How do hackers think?

Regardless of what type of hacker a person is, identifying system weaknesses requires logical reasoning and the ability to systematically think through possible actions, alternatives, and potential conclusions. This combination of reasoning and systematic thinking implies the use of mental models.
